Had my first go at this milsim lark, this is what I decided to go with in the end.  PERSEC for awful, awful face.

 

The belt, sling and ear pro are all stuff I'd usually use for a skirmish, all the rest of it is different though.  Softshell top and bottoms, Gore-Tex LOWAs and a small pack instead of a PC.

The whole event?  Maybe 5-6 hundred at a guess and most of those were in the last 4 hours or so before the end.  Most other people probably shot more, but long as you bring a 3k bottle you'd be covered.

 

With Warzone's rules you can only carry 500 on you at any given time (with long periods between returning to your kit) and I'm not sure on specifics but I know the numbers would be pretty similar with most other milsim organisers.

Hey ck. What muticam jacket is that? I love the way it looks

 

Plat-A-Tac 'Harry' combat jacket, which is no longer on their site.  They've been selling off a lot of their stock over the last year or so and not replacing it, so I'm not sure what the plan is there.  Maybe hunt around the second-hand market or contact them to see if they'll ever be making more or doing an updated version in future.

My feeling is they were probably buoyed substantially by contracts during Aussie deployment in Afghan, which allowed them to develop a lot of stuff and take a few more 'risks' and do more runs of smaller quantities on certain products.  That has obviously now gone away and it's not like there's a big tactical market there either; pretty sure airsoft guns are banned too.  But I'm not aware of any other level 5 jackets like that with the sleeve pockets in the AC shirt style like that at the moment unfortunately, which is a shame because these jackets are meant to replace a shirt (or go over one), so having the same pockets and loop areas would make sense.
